Catch Containments for Nuclear Facilities

November 25, 2013 12:40 pm / Leave a Comment / admin

Catching and containing surplus contaminated liquids is crucial to the safety of all workers and consequently, catch containment or drip bags are utilized for a wide range of applications. Drip bags effective capture leaks or drips and can aid prevent the spread of contamination. There are mainly conical and cylindrical models. The catch containment bodies are made utilizing polyurethane or PVC and also an aluminum support ring is aptly sealed into the rim in order to form the catch shape. The ring is extremely flexible, thus enabling the containment to easily conform to either tight spaces or irregular surfaces.

Tie-off sort of loops allow the containment to be easily suspended from the components for easy installation. These containments can even be filled with the absorbent material to prevent the leaks or control the leaking fluid. The catch containments create an extremely high seal safety shielding that protects the nuclear environment against the discharge of harmful radioactive substances, specifically in case of nuclear accidents.

The need for catch containment or drip bags

S2Holding a substance within a container is not sufficient to prevent a leak or spill. Albeit drainage control is utilized in these instances in order to prevent environmental contamination or pollution, containment is an essential precaution. As a pallet, sump, liner or larger container, containment needs to catch all the spills and liquids and stop them from reaching drainage system. If a hazardous solid or liquid is kept inside the portable tank or container, and then a drip funnel or catch containment should be utilized to prevent spill or leak of hazardous substance from spreading.

The containments are made of high density and quality polyethylene and most of the models also have removable ploy grates for efficient cleaning and maintenance. The all-polyethene units typically feature a weather-proof and lockable design, allowing secure storage of nuclear wastes and hazardous materials in an effective manner. Polyethylene fabrication is for great chemical resistance and also to prevent from corrosion and rust.

The catch containments control and capture leaks are utilized for both non-radiological and radiological purposes. These containments are available in standard specifications and colors. Nowadays, the containments for the direction as well as collection of expected liquids can be created to meet specific requirements as well. These containments effectively catch and contain spills, leaks and drips. Thus, they keep your immediate workplace or environment clean, safe and hazard free.
